Transaction 62e15ffb34f3e186f2bc7c2380139c62164f7eb4dfe35be87f55991a0ccc5d5c
1 Input
2 Outputs
- 62e15ffb34f3e186f2bc7c2380139c62164f7eb4dfe35be87f55991a0ccc5d5c:0
- 62e15ffb34f3e186f2bc7c2380139c62164f7eb4dfe35be87f55991a0ccc5d5c:1
value 368507
address 1HWRFiUggAjQMCmLF4rwMHyxGzEe9PX41Y
value 505689
address 1HBAixdhBZ4hofRfULZqmPwMfvtGKUPqX2